What is Burlington County Community Action Program?
Burlington County Community Action Program operates as a vital social infrastructure provider, specializing in the delivery of comprehensive support systems. Their core competencies include the management of early childhood education programs, the facilitation of housing assistance, and the provision of specialized senior living accommodations. By addressing the multifaceted needs of the Burlington community, the organization functions as a bridge between systemic resources and individual necessity, effectively mitigating financial instability for vulnerable populations.
